Madison Air Solutions Corp - Class A • 2026
Madison Air Solutions is positioned in a market for essential technical equipment focused on air treatment, ventilation, and climate control. Its exposure to recurring needs in comfort, air quality, and system efficiency gives it a relatively defensive profile, with a clear niche in residential, commercial, and industrial environments.
- Exposure to structural needs related to air quality and climate control
- Specialized positioning in technical solutions with strong practical value
- Presence across multiple end markets, which diversifies demand sources
- Sensitivity to the investment cycle in building and industrial equipment
- Significant competition in HVAC and filtration solutions, with potential margin pressure
Momentum appears moderately favorable, with a positive trend but no sign of strong acceleration. The stock is showing steady progress rather than a speculative move, suggesting sustained market interest in its defensive positioning and long-term demand drivers. In the absence of any notable recent news, the analysis remains that of a niche quality name, moving in the right direction but still far from true leadership momentum.
